Revision of trapeziometacarpal arthroplasty.

Complications of trapeziometacarpal arthroplasty are uncommon, but are classified as intra- and post-operative, dislocation and loosening being the main causes of revision surgery. Periprosthetic fracture and ossification are rare. Whenever possible, prosthetic revision techniques consist in partial or total replacement with modular implants. Trapeziectomy-ligamentoplasty is the last-resort revision technique, with results similar to those of primary trapeziectomy-ligamentoplasty.
